WebCT scan Also known as CAT scans or computed axial tomography scans, CT scans allow doctors to see cross-sections of the body. The cross-sectional images produce more detailed images than a conventional X-ray. WebCardiac imaging tests available at Advocate Heart Institute include: Cardiac MRI: MRI uses magnets and radio waves to create a picture of the soft tissues and muscles in and around your heart.
